DSK201 – Kubernetes Install, Configure & Manage – 14/01/25
January 14, 2025 @ 9:00 – 17:00
Il corso offre una panoramica completa ed esaustiva sulla gestione e l’amministrazione di un cluster Kubernetes.
- Comprendere i concetti fondamentali di Kubernetes e il suo ruolo nella gestione dei container.
- Installare e configurare un cluster Kubernetes utilizzando kubeadm.
- Configurare correttamente i file kubeconfig per consentire l’accesso e l’autenticazione al cluster.
- Ispezionare e verificare lo stato del cluster utilizzando strumenti di controllo e monitoraggio.
- Installare e configurare una CNI per la gestione del networking e della sicurezza.
- Espandere il cluster aggiungendo nuovi nodi per scalare le risorse e migliorare le prestazioni.
- Verificare e controllare lo stato del cluster per garantire la sua stabilità e corretto funzionamento.
- Configurare e utilizzare il bilanciatore di carico (LoadBalancer) per esporre i servizi contenuti nel cluster.
- Eseguire la manutenzione del cluster, inclusi backup, monitoraggio delle risorse e applicazione di patch.
- Configurare e utilizzare Ingress per esporre i servizi con controllo HTTP all’esterno del cluster.
- Utilizzare l’autoscaling orizzontale dei pod (Horizontal Pod Autoscaler) per adattare dinamicamente le risorse in base al carico di lavoro.
- Utilizzare la dashboard di Kubernetes per la visualizzazione e la gestione delle risorse del cluster.
- Eseguire correttamente l’aggiornamento del cluster Kubernetes seguendo le procedure consigliate.
- Eseguire gli snapshot di etcd per garantire la sicurezza e il backup delle configurazioni del cluster.
- Configurare il control plane di Kubernetes in un’architettura altamente disponibile (HA) per garantire la continuità operativa del cluster in caso di fallimento.